Maria Kelly – shares housing crisis single ‘His Parents’ House

‘His Parents’ House’, the new single from Maria Kelly, is out now via Veta Music. Her sophomore record Waiting Room will be released on Friday, 28th February, 2025.

‘His Parents’ House’ is a housing crisis song and an anthemic moment in the mode of boygenius. Like many young adults in Ireland, Maria and her then-partner moved in with his family to save money—an opportunity she was grateful for, while also mourning her loss of independence. “Think of the money we’ll save at his parents’ house,” she sings wryly over driving drums, an all-too-common refrain for many Gen Z-ers and millennials in Ireland. 

In celebration of her forthcoming album, Maria is playing the Dublin Unitarian Church on Friday, 11 April (tickets available here for €23 + fees) and, appropriately, at London’s Waiting Room on Friday, 25 April

‘His Parents’ House’ is the latest in a string of winning singles off Waiting Room, an album that sees Maria’s signature gossamer sound reaching new, bolder heights as she reclaims control over her life. 2024 was a watershed year for Maria, who showcased at Ireland Music Week and played live on RTÉ Radio 1 (Ray D’Arcy, ARENA) and Galway Bay FM, in addition to performances at the Whelan’s We’ve Only Just Begun Festival, the Galway International Arts Festival, her sold-out ‘Night of New Things’ at Bello Bar, and as the opener for Tom Odell at Live at the Marquee in Cork. In May, Maria shared the first Waiting Room single ‘Drive’, which was featured in the international trailer for the film Ezra, starring Robert De Niro, Bobby Cannavale, Rose Byrne and Whoopi Goldberg.
